Editor, The News:

Re: Another tax hike for Maple Ridge (The News, Dec. 14).

It’s really unfortunate that cost of living raises don’t keep up with actual cost of living adjustments, such as five-per-cent-plus tax increases.

What astounds me is more than $1.5 million that’s going towards the fire department.

Another $700,000 for a new fire truck?

How many do we need?

Every time I drive by the two fire stations, there’s always plenty of trucks sitting there.

And what about the $850,000 of new money?

What’s this for?

Surely this money could be better spent elsewhere in the district, such as extra policing, and have the fire department maintain the status quo?

Lee Roberts
